SUMMARY OF KEY POINTS:<br />

The Consent Policy has been updated and is appended for approval, together with a full<br />

equality impact assessment and implementation plan.<br />

The Consent Policy has been revised to incorporate the changes in the law around<br />

capacity and to set out a revised process around delegated consent.<br />

Key features of the delegated consent process for medial trainees include:<br />

• the requirement that each specialty agree a list of key procedures for which consent<br />

is delegated<br />

• the identification of delegated consent training needs at local induction<br />

• establishment of a competency database within the Education Centres to capture<br />

delegated consent training (replacing the previous registers)<br />

• replacement of the training packs with a training checklist<br />

The policy is one of those identified as needing <strong>Trust</strong> board approval within the Policy on the<br />

Development, Management and Approval of policies.<br />
